Transaction 50ad8f176e2c5520df5df8ba8bb4363462c622fa6b65b54168b769f1de1516ea

108 Input
2 Outputs
  • 50ad8f176e2c5520df5df8ba8bb4363462c622fa6b65b54168b769f1de1516ea:0
  • value  660205221
    address  398ShJA3JjuyneTPNvYkbMKD3ZhpWAVXbD
  • 50ad8f176e2c5520df5df8ba8bb4363462c622fa6b65b54168b769f1de1516ea:1
  • value  984673
    address  32CxXJpqpDiTU9rJvoPgny1S6vb5wTX1Fs